Confronted with signing up with a desperately long NHS waiting list, Joe Rackham went with online counselling rather. “I just felt that I couldn’t wait any longer– I was motivated and ready to deal with my concerns and rather liked the idea of doing so in the convenience of my own house,” said the 29-year-old, who resides in London. After an online search, he discovered a therapist whose profile fit his needs and booked a chat session for the next day.

Remote, text-based counselling is growing in appeal in the UK. The physician app Babylon uses therapy to 150,000 active users, while PlusGuidance, an online counselling service, has 10,000 users. The US-based service BetterHelp likewise has actually 150,000 signed up UK users (though not all are active). Talkspace, another online therapy platform, reports it has 500,000 signed up users worldwide, with most in the United States.

 

Online training encourages therapists on everything from using emojis to avoiding misinterpretations. They likewise require to safeguard patients’ individual data– a concern that has triggered debate in the United States, where big online therapy platforms have actually come under the spotlight.

Buckley stated patients should inspect services’ personal privacy policies prior to registering. “Not all online counselling websites utilize professionally trained therapists or follow a principles policy, so ask your GP for a suggestion in the first instance. As with all kinds of services and assistance, what works for a single person may not work for somebody else,” he said.

Marc Bush, primary policy advisor at Young Minds, said that while online counselling services are important, “they should not replace in person treatment with a qualified expert. If a young person is having a hard time, we would encourage them to speak with their GP in the first circumstances, or to get in touch with an established service like The Mix, Childline or the Samaritans.”.

For Rackham, who has generalised anxiety condition, online counselling wasn’t the ideal fit. “I felt it was near impossible for the therapist to actually get a sense of the problems I was dealing with, as all they had to go from was my typed-out words. I believe I understood after that online session how vital interpersonal interaction was.

” I’m a big fan of using innovation in all areas of my life as an option to daily issues. I have apps for whatever, however when it comes to psychological health, you have to choose how innovation plays a role in your recovery really thoroughly.”. Ethics Of Better Help

 

The business explains BetterHelp as the “biggest online counseling platform worldwide,” geared towards helping individuals dealing with concerns “such as tension, stress and anxiety, relationships, parenting, depression, addictions, eating, sleeping, injury, anger, family disputes, LGBT matters, sorrow, religious beliefs [or] self esteem.” The business’s frequently asked question area on its site clearly mentions BetterHelp’s app and counselors shouldn’t be utilized for individuals handling a serious mental illness (schizophrenia, bipolar illness) or for people thinking about self-harm. Rather, the app prides itself on having actually licensed therapists and psychological health experts offered to assist individuals via text, phone call or video chat. That’s what numerous YouTubers who have accepted sponsorships from the company frequently say in their own videos, where they speak on the stresses in their personal lives and feelings verging on anxiety or depression.
